zoukankan      html  css  js  c++  java
  • 我的博客搭建(2)

    下载GitHub客户端,将仓库添加到本地

    此处借图

    image
    hexo官方文档

    一、hexo主题设置

    安装主题

    $ hexo clean  #清楚缓存文件
    $ git clone https://github.com/litten/hexo-theme-yilia.git themes/yilia
    

    更换主题

    对根目录下的config_yml文件进行修改
    image

    cd themes/yilia
    git pull
    

    二、使用hexo deploy部署

    参考链接

    先安装个扩展$ npm install hexo-deployer-git --save

    1.更改根目录下的_config_yml文件

    # Deployment
    ## Docs: https://hexo.io/docs/deployment.html
    deploy:
      type: git
      repo: git@github.com:yeshan333/yeshan333.github.io.git
      branch: master
    

    域名填自己的
    image

    2.部署到GitHub

    检查ssh keys设置

    cd ~/.ssh
    ls
    //此时会显示一些文件
    mkdir key_backup
    cp id_rsa* key_backup
    rm id_rsa*
    //以上三步为备份和移除原来的SSH key设置
    ssh-keygen -t rsa -C "邮件地址@youremail.com" #生成新的key文件,邮箱地址填你的Github地址
    //Enter file in which to save the key (/Users/your_user_directory/.ssh/id_rsa):<回车就好>
    接下来会让你输入密码
    之后就可以看到成功的界面

    添加ssh keys

    到GitHub

    image

    添加ssh keys

    image

    image

    到了这就可以测试一下是否成功了:

    ssh -T git@github.com

    之后会要你输入yes/no,输入yes就好了。

    设置你的账号信息:

    git config --global user.name "你的名字" #真实名字不是github用户名
    git config --global user.email "邮箱@邮箱.com" #github邮箱

    基本了

    hexo g
    hexo d
    hexo s
    

    看看结果如何还阔以,勉强


    下一篇就是给博客配置干货了


  • 相关阅读:
    SpringBoot(三)——使用Thymeleaf模板
    “Usage of API documented as @since 1.8+”报错的解决办法
    JAVA的多态性
    SQL的JOIN语句
    共享锁和排他锁
    软件工程团队作业---项目选题报告
    结对作业
    PMS---团队展示
    第二次作业——个人项目实战
    第一次作业---准备
  • 原文地址:https://www.cnblogs.com/sikongji-yeshan/p/9710048.html
Copyright © 2011-2022 走看看